Supported Timeline Data Formats
A successful import depends on having the correct export files. The visualizer can detect multiple formats, but each one provides a different level of detail. Larger raw-record files may include many individual GPS points, while semantic files organize the same history into places and activity segments.
| File Type | Typical Contents | Practical Strength |
|---|---|---|
| Records.json | Raw GPS records using E7 coordinates | Detailed point-by-point history |
| Semantic Location History | Monthly place visits and activity segments | Easier day and trip review |
| Phone Timeline Export | semanticSegments and timeline paths | Newer mobile export structure |
| Settings and TimelineEdits | Additional metadata and corrections | Context for edited records |
Records.json can be the largest file because it contains individual location pings. Semantic Location History is often easier to browse when your goal is to understand where you went and what type of movement occurred. Newer phone exports may be especially useful when older Google Takeout methods do not provide the expected archive.

Step-by-Step Setup and Import
Follow these steps to create a reliable web-based Timeline workspace in 2026. The method is designed for local review first, with optional cloud storage treated as a separate decision.
Export Your Timeline Data
Open Google Maps on your phone and look for the Timeline export controls in the location or personal-content settings. You can also try Google Takeout if your account still provides a usable Location History archive. Export as soon as possible if you are trying to preserve older records.
Organize the JSON Files
Place Records.json, monthly Semantic Location History files, phone Timeline exports, and related metadata in clearly named folders. Keep original files unchanged, then create a working copy for your visualizer session.
Open the Visualizer
Visit the Google Timeline Visualizer tool in a modern browser. The page provides a drop area for Timeline JSON files and loads the map after processing begins.
Drop One or More Files
Add a single file for a quick test or several compatible files to combine export methods. Wait for the map and calendar to finish loading before changing filters or closing the tab.
Verify the Imported Route
Select a year, inspect a day, and compare visible paths with your memory of the trip. Look for missing sections, unusual jumps, duplicate points, or a place marker that clearly needs further review.

Privacy, Storage, and Data Safety
Privacy is one of the main reasons to use an independent Google Timeline visualizer. Standard visualization takes place in the browser, so the selected JSON files remain on your device during that session. Closing the tab removes the local working state unless you separately save or copy the files elsewhere.
The tool also presents an optional account-saving path. That action is different from ordinary local visualization because it uploads the selected data to cloud storage for import. Treat the two workflows separately when deciding how to handle sensitive travel history.

Before sharing screenshots or videos, inspect the map for home addresses, workplaces, hotel locations, and other identifying stops. A route that looks harmless at a distance may reveal personal information when zoomed in.
Blur or crop sensitive locations before publishing a map image, route animation, or travel recap. Location history can reveal routines even when names are removed.
Turning Timeline Data Into a Route Video
The visualizer is primarily an exploration tool, but the same route history can support a video-making workflow. Start by using the interactive map to identify the exact trip, then simplify the story before moving into a dedicated editing or animation application.
A useful route video usually needs a clear beginning, a readable destination sequence, and enough pacing for viewers to understand the journey. Avoid animating every raw GPS point when a smaller number of meaningful stops communicates the trip more clearly.

Best Practices for Reliable Results
A dependable workflow combines preservation, verification, and careful sharing. Keep the original archive intact, use filters to narrow large datasets, and compare route lines with known travel details before treating the map as a final record.
When a route looks incorrect, inspect the underlying date and file format first. Raw records may contain noisy points, while semantic files may summarize movement differently. Viewing both formats can provide useful context without assuming that one representation is always more accurate.
